Super Snail

Super Snail 0.12.230721.11.0.1.20 APK Free

Free Download



There's a newest version click here
  • Category: Adventure
  • Version: 0.12.230721.11.0.1.20
  • FileSize: 70.44 MB
  • Updated: 2023-10-04